最新文章列表

mssql与mysql区别之四:存储过程

mssql: create procedure proc_xx3 @o varchar(100) output, @name varchar(100)='a', @nname varchar(100)='b' as declare @a int set @a = 1 select @o=xx.name from xx where xx.id=@a select * from ...
jsczxy2 评论(0) 有1897人浏览 2011-10-06 21:39

java调用sql server存储过程示例

比如SQL Server的一个存储过程: create procedure proc_test @q_type int, @value int, @count int output as begin update mytable set value = @value where type = @q_type set @count = @@ro ...
jsczxy2 评论(0) 有1360人浏览 2011-10-06 21:23

mssql与mysql区别之三:CASE多分支语句

mssql: select xx.id,评价=case when name='a' then '优秀' when name='b' then '良好' else '一般' end from xx     mysql: select total,case when total>0 then '浪费' else '节约' end as ' ...
jsczxy2 评论(0) 有1759人浏览 2011-10-06 15:12

mssql与mysql区别之二:判断条件语句区别

mssql: declare @n varchar(100) set @n = 'aaa' select @n = xx.name from xx order by xx.id desc print '最后一个是:'+@n if(@n='a') begin print '正解' end else begin print '费解' end go   mysql: ...
jsczxy2 评论(0) 有1462人浏览 2011-10-06 14:18

mssql与mysql区别之一:变量区别

sql server中变量要先申明后赋值: 局部变量用一个@标识,全局变量用两个@(常用的全局变量一般都是已经定义好的); 申明局部变量语法:declare @变量名 数据类型;例如:declare @num int; 赋值:有两种方法式(@num为变量名,value为值) set @num=value;   或   select @num=value; 如果想获取查询语句中的一个字段 ...
jsczxy2 评论(0) 有1720人浏览 2011-10-06 13:36

MSSQL DATE

MSSQL DATE函数 一、函数 ①GETDATE返回当前日期和时间,精确到毫秒级 ②DATEPART返回时间日期的单独部分 DATEPART(datepart,date),其中date是日期表达式,datepart是要得到的日期或时间的缩写,如: 年yy,yyyy 月mm,m 日dd,d 小时hh 分钟mi,n 秒ss,s 毫秒ms 微秒mcs 纳秒ns ③DATEA ...
HUFFMANS 评论(0) 有2155人浏览 2011-08-07 20:59

MSSQL FOREIGN KEY

SqlServer 外键 一个表的外键是另一个表的主键 一、作用 ①防止破坏表之间连接的动作 ②防止非法数据插入表 二、创建 ①创建表时 不带外键名: column_name 数据类型 foreign key references 表(列); 含外键名: 前提是待做为外键的字段已经被创建 constraint 外键名 foreign key(列) references 表(列) ...
HUFFMANS 评论(0) 有1029人浏览 2011-08-07 17:18

提取MSSQL所有外键约束

--提取所有外键信息并列出所在表 --select OBJECT_NAME(parent_object_id) 'table', * from sys.objects where type='F'   -- 删除所有外键的方法1 select 'alter table '+OBJECT_NAME(parent_object_id)+' drop constraint '+name from ...
lizhiyu211 评论(0) 有1206人浏览 2011-07-26 17:55

db2数据库迁移到mssql记录之一

一个系统,原来是在DB2上跑的,现在有需求,要求支持mssql,第一天折腾过程如下:1、找到powerdesigner表设计文件,生成mssql的脚本,导进mssql数据库。(直 ...
shoushou2001 评论(0) 有1537人浏览 2011-07-20 14:18

php连接mssql注意事项

确认服务器正确之后,再确认ntwdblib.dll 文件位置是否放到了 c:\windows\system32下 同时要保证ntwdblib.dll 这个文件的版本和sqlserver的版本对应: 下面是对应关系: 2.ntwdblib.dll 版本为 2000.2.8.0 是 对应 SqlServer2000(这个是网络查资料和猜测,没装2000) 2.ntwdblib.dll 版本为 2 ...
82934162 评论(0) 有1051人浏览 2011-04-14 21:15

最近博客热门TAG

Java(141747) C(73651) C++(68608) SQL(64571) C#(59609) XML(59133) HTML(59043) JavaScript(54918) .net(54785) Web(54513) 工作(54116) Linux(50906) Oracle(49876) 应用服务器(43288) Spring(40812) 编程(39454) Windows(39381) JSP(37542) MySQL(37268) 数据结构(36423)

博客人气排行榜

    博客电子书下载排行

      >>浏览更多下载

      相关资讯

      相关讨论

      Global site tag (gtag.js) - Google Analytics